Subject: Parity checker handoff

Team — the Gablemere rate-parity checker is ready for your sandbox. It compares nightly rates across feeds and flags deltas above 2%. Polling runs hourly; results post to your webhook. Please confirm receipt of the first batch before Friday's release. Calls to the results endpoint must carry the token appended below.

login token, yajeg-fawif: eyJhbGciOiJIUzI1NiIsInR5cCI6IkpXVCJ9.eyJzdWIiOiIEdPQYnZXaZIn0.HSRTnYZBx0Qc

Subject: Forgekit 0.9 ready for review

Reviewers: Forgekit 0.9 is up. Changes: factory traits now compose lazily, seeded randomness is deterministic per test, and the circular-fixture bug from the Oatline report is fixed. No public API breaks; two deprecations documented in the changelog. Please review the trait resolution logic closely — it's the riskiest diff. Target merge: Thursday. The candidate build under review is identified directly below.

session token of kagup-hahaf = htk3_2b8

Prefetcher logic looks fine, but the ring buffer in TileScout's viewport predictor is oversized for low-zoom pans. Trim it before the cut. Also: the eviction path skips tiles still in-flight, which can double-fetch on fast swipes — fixed in my suggested diff. No blocker otherwise. For the release notes, these are the constants we settled on after the Brindlemoor field test.

tuning constants:
RATE_LIMITS = {
    "zorael": 10,
    "oliix": 1,
    "holix": 2,
    "quenix": 10,
}